OrthoNOW provides orthopedic care services, including sports medicine, injury treatment, and patient care management. The franchise delivers efficient care for musculoskeletal injuries and chronic conditions through licensed professionals.

Franchise Fee and Costs to Open
Exploring the financial picture of Orthonow gives insight into both the upfront commitment and the potential revenue opportunity. According to FDD Item 7, opening this franchise typically involves an investment in the range of $492,735 - $996,485, along with a franchise fee of $65,000 - $65,000.

Training and Resources
Orthonow provides comprehensive training for new franchisees. The initial training program is two weeks long, held at Orthonow's corporate headquarters. This training covers operational procedures and brand standards. Orthonow also offers ongoing support and resources to assist franchisees in establishing their practices. Challenges and Risks
Potential considerations for franchisees include navigating established local orthopedic providers and differing referral patterns, managing a team of specialized medical professionals and ensuring consistent service delivery, and securing reliable access to necessary medical supplies and equipment from designated vendors.
